Who we are

Tejasvita Trust is dedicated to empowering autonomous schools in low-income communities to unlock every child’s full potential, through holistic foundational skill development during their younger years. We provide tailored support for child-centric teaching-learning methods, through applied research, innovative teacher training, curriculum development, and implementation support, aiming to foster self-sufficiency in effective classroom practices.

See Our

history

history-image
Success and Strategic Expansion

Elevated outcomes in literacy and numeracy marked the full program's success, gaining acceptance among teachers and parents. Tejasvita expanded to another school, launched a primary school literacy program, and began impacting over 500 children annually.

history-image
Full Implementation and Curriculum Expansion

One partner school fully adopted Tejasvita's child-centric curriculum and pedagogy, expanding to include literacy and numeracy. Parents were engaged through experiential workshops, enhancing understanding and support for child-centric education.

history-image
Expanded School Partnerships

Tejasvita Trust continued its engagement with two Affordable Private Schools and deepened its impact by partnering with one to train their teachers in implementing the Tejasvita child-centric program, enhancing educational quality and consistency.

history-image
Study Results and COVID Response

The impact study confirmed significantly elevated outcomes for children. As COVID-19 disrupted education, Tejasvita Trust adapted by launching online programs to continue supporting children's learning during the pandemic, ensuring ongoing educational engagement.

history-image
Launch of Impact Study

Tejasvita Trust launched a two-year study to assess the effectiveness of its curriculum in 3 affordable private schools, impacting 200 children annually. The study involved developing robust assessment frameworks to meticulously measure and analyze educational outcomes.

history-image
Curriculum Development through Applied Research

Tejasvita Trust began developing a child-centric preschool curriculum with a focus on social-emotional, pre-literacy, pre-numeracy, and aesthetic growth. Each activity was rigorously tested in classrooms and documented, establishing a scalable educational framework.

history-image
Shift to Affordable Private Schools

In response to high child attrition rates at Anganwadis, Tejasvita Trust redirected its efforts to two Affordable Private Schools in South Bangalore. This strategic move aimed to stabilize participation and enhance the sustainability and impact of our preschool program.

history-image
Preschool Program at Anganwadis

Shifting focus for greater impact, Tejasvita Trust moved its preschool program from SOS to two Anganwadi centers in South Bangalore. This transition allowed the implementation of our child-centric methods during school hours, optimizing engagement and learning outcomes.

history-image
Launch of Child-Centric Preschool Program

Tejasvita Trust initiated its first child-centric program at SOS Children's Villages in South Bangalore. This served as a proof of concept and laid the groundwork for future educational efforts, marking our commitment to transforming early childhood education in low-income communities.
